Understanding the Current Rating
The Strong Sell rating assigned to Gem Aromatics Ltd indicates that the stock is considered highly risky and unattractive for investment at present. This recommendation is based on a comprehensive evaluation of four key parameters: Quality, Valuation, Financial Trend, and Technicals. Each of these factors contributes to the overall assessment and helps investors understand the rationale behind the rating.
Quality Assessment
As of 28 August 2026, Gem Aromatics Ltd’s quality grade is below average. The company has demonstrated weak long-term fundamental strength,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of operating profits at just 12.51% over the past five years. While this growth rate might appear modest, it is overshadowed by the company’s low profitability metrics. The average Return on Equity (ROE) stands at 18.80%, which, although positive, signals limited efficiency in generating profits from shareholders’ funds. Furthermore, the company has reported negative results for four consecutive quarters, with profit before tax (PBT) falling sharply by 735.0% to a loss of ₹8.70 crores in the latest quarter. Net sales for the nine months ended have also declined by 25.48%, indicating challenges in revenue generation.
Valuation Considerations
The valuation grade for Gem Aromatics Ltd is classified as risky. The company’s operating profits are currently negative, with an EBIT loss of ₹0.83 crores. Over the past year, the stock has delivered a return of -46.40%, while profits have declined by 53%. This combination of falling profitability and poor stock performance suggests that the market perceives significant risk in the company’s valuation. Additionally, the stock trades at valuations that are considered unfavourable compared to its historical averages, further reinforcing the cautious stance.
Financial Trend Analysis
The financial trend for Gem Aromatics Ltd is negative. The company’s recent quarterly results highlight deteriorating profitability, with losses widening substantially. The negative trajectory in earnings and sales growth points to operational difficulties and a challenging business environment. Despite being a microcap in the specialty chemicals sector, the company has not attracted interest from domestic mutual funds, which hold 0% of the stock. This lack of institutional participation may reflect concerns about the company’s fundamentals or valuation at current price levels.
Technical Outlook
Technically, the stock shows a mildly bullish grade, suggesting some short-term positive momentum or support levels. However, this technical optimism is overshadowed by the fundamental weaknesses and valuation risks. The stock’s recent price movements include a 0.29% gain on the latest trading day, but it has declined 6.10% over the past month and 41.01% over the last year. This underperformance is stark when compared to the broader market, with the BSE500 index generating a positive return of 2.64% over the same period.
